ivop Posted June 5, 2021 Share Posted June 5, 2021 (edited) Love it! Having fixed samples for each note does not have the versatility of a MOD tracker, but you solve the problem of resampling and the inherent hiss and aliasing. This won't work for slow songs with long notes that modulate during their playing time, but it works great for songs with all 8th and 16th notes with corresponding samples. Seems like it runs at three samples/channels per scanline. You also avoid the 16-bit math that is needed for a softsynth like atarisid. If all your samples are aligned to their replay length (either an eighth or a sixteenth note), you don't even need to check for the end of the sample, because the replay routine takes care of that by setting a new sample (which could also be silence).
